Onagraceae Chamerion latifolium (L.) Holub

Dwarf Fireweed

Alaska Native - Food, Vegetable

Use documented by:
Heller, Christine A., 1953, Edible and Poisonous Plants of Alaska, University of Alaska, page 33

Scientific name: Chamerion latifolium (L.) Holub
USDA symbol: CHLA13 (View details at USDA PLANTS site)
Common names: Dwarf Fireweed
Family: Onagraceae
Family (APG): Onagraceae
Native American Tribe: Alaska Native
Use category: Food
Use sub-category: Vegetable
Notes: Young, tender greens, properly prepared, used as a good source of vitamin C and pro-vitamin A.
